WebSep 23, 2014 · Pupil size and reaction are also influenced by drugs, where opioids result in miosis, an effect that is not considered to be influenced by opioid tolerance. However, cancer patients on high-dose opioids do not always present small pupil size. We want to perform a dynamic assessment of pupillary reflex in patients on high-dose opioids.
